Who we work with

Most of the companies we work with come to us thinking they have a resourcing problem. They need someone to come in and handle supply chain. What they often discover is that the resourcing problem sits on top of a strategy problem — and that solving both is what actually moves things forward.

You need supply chain help and you're not sure exactly what kind.
Things are moving — trials, manufacturing, supplier conversations — but the function doesn't have clear ownership, a planning process, or a strategy that holds up under scrutiny. You need someone who can assess where you are, bring structure to what's missing, and do the work while they're at it.
You're heading into launch and supply chain needs to be ready.
BLA or NDA filing on the horizon. Commercial manufacturing, distribution, regulatory readiness — all of it needs to land on the same timeline. You need a senior leader who has been through this before and can make sure supply chain isn't the thing that slips.
You have a gap that can't wait.
A departure, a leave of absence, or a role that's proving difficult to fill — and the work has to keep moving. You need continuity, not a temporary placeholder.

How we think about supply chain maturity

Most supply chain problems aren't really supply chain problems. They're maturity problems — gaps in governance, ownership, and planning that compound over time until they become crises. Verant works with organizations to understand where they are in their operational maturity and what it takes to get to the next level. Not a framework for its own sake — a practical way of knowing what to build and in what order.
